OLD IS NEW

A few months ago on PBS I saw a show featuring a 'flea market' of sorts in New York City, where people hunt through bins of old photos to add to their collection. Some look for specific types of old photos. For example, people whose faces are in shadows, or, photos are from the WWII era. Some photos, like this one from my own family has a mystery man in it.Who is that man? Why is he in the photo? Is he related? Questions that will forever be unanswered.
People finding value in things deemed old seems to be the trend lately with shows like Pawn Stars and American Pickers on the History Channel being very popular. However, I wonder if most people think they have treasure when in fact they just have a lot of junk.
